Genus one super-Green function revisited and superstring amplitudes with non-maximal supersymmetry

Abstract: We reexamine genus one super-Green functions with general boundary conditions twisted by for directions in the eigenmode expansion and derive expressions as infinite series of hypergeometric functions. Using these, we compute one-loop superstring amplitudes with non-maximal supersymmetry, taking an example of massless vector emissions of open string type I orbifold.
